Linux PHP环境搭建:数据库配置与运行优化全攻略

在Linux环境下搭建PHP环境,数据库配置是关键步骤之一。常见的数据库选择包括MySQL、MariaDB和PostgreSQL。根据项目需求选择合适的数据库系统,并通过包管理器安装相应软件,例如使用apt-get安装MySQL或yum安装MariaDB。

AI方案图,仅供参考

安装完成后,需要对数据库进行基本配置。修改配置文件如my.cnf或my.ini,调整最大连接数、缓存大小等参数,以适应应用的负载需求。同时,设置root用户的密码,并创建用于PHP应用的专用数据库和用户,确保安全性。

PHP与数据库的连接通常通过PDO或MySQLi扩展实现。在php.ini中启用相应的扩展,并测试连接是否正常。可以编写简单的PHP脚本连接数据库,执行查询操作,验证配置是否正确。

运行优化方面,建议定期清理数据库中的无用数据,优化表结构,使用索引提升查询效率。同时,开启慢查询日志,分析并优化执行时间较长的SQL语句。对于高并发场景,可考虑使用缓存技术如Redis或Memcached减少数据库压力。

•配置防火墙规则,限制数据库的访问来源,防止未授权的连接。结合PHP的错误报告设置,监控运行时可能出现的问题,及时调整配置以保障服务稳定。

dawei

【声明】:丽水站长网内容转载自互联网,其相关言论仅代表作者个人观点绝非权威,不代表本站立场。如您发现内容存在版权问题,请提交相关链接至邮箱:bqsm@foxmail.com,我们将及时予以处理。

发表回复